发布于 2012-08-21 08:37:42
8楼
300转的时候是100赫兹。1500转的时候是5倍。跨度不大啊。
你说的整数是指整十数吧?
你说末位是0的数,这个是什么结果的数?单位是什么?
100毫秒假如收到了6个脉冲。
6×10×60=一分钟多少个齿3600个齿。就是3600÷20=180转
你瞧,这个0字就是两个整十数相乘然后除以20得出来的。无法回避。
既然你可以接受10转的误差,那么正好这个有效数字就到达十位。个位是无效的。已经满足你的要求了。
你这20个齿只能是这样了。就算把100毫秒改成99毫秒,也改变不了。你试试,留意一下数值的变化,例如1000转之后一跳就是1066转,数值里并没有1065,1064这样的数。